All the comments about council approval are correct, including provision of parking spaces and change of use from a garage to a gym.
What is critical here, though, is whether or not your neighbours are going to object – they are the ones who will dob you in to the council if you don’t have official approval and they don’t like what you’re doing.
There are a few cases in the Flat Chat annals of people turning their garages into games rooms, rock band rehearsal spaces and TV lounges but it’s only when they annoy their neighbours, either because of excessive noise or because their car is now parked on common property, that the Council sends someone round.
A quiet word with your neighbours would certainly be worthwhile in the first instance, but if the Coucil sends someone round and finds a wall where a garage entrance used to be, they may have issues.
By the way, you can’t expect your strata committee to officially approve something that hasn’t or wouldn’t be OK’d by council planners.
